Investing U.S. power consumption to hit record highs in 2025 and 2026, says EIA Dylan D. DavisDecember 9, 2025 U.S. power consumption to hit record highs in 2025 and 2026, says EIA Source link
This materials ETF has been on a hot streak and could break out, charts show It doesn’t happen often, but materials led all sectors on Tuesday, with State Street Materials Select Sector SPDR ETF (XLB) gaining…
Barclays favors Lloyds over NatWest; cites stronger capital and 20% RoTE Barclays favors Lloyds over NatWest; cites stronger capital and 20% RoTE Source link
Global insured catastrophe losses set to hit $107 billion in 2025, report shows Global insured catastrophe losses set to hit $107 billion in 2025, report shows Source link